本文目录导读:
图片来源于网络,如有侵权联系删除
随着大数据时代的到来,数据仓库与数据库作为企业信息化的两大基石,越来越受到重视,许多人对这两者的概念、功能、应用场景等方面存在误解,本文将从以下几个方面深入探讨数据仓库与数据库的区别与联系。
概念与定义
1、数据库(Database):数据库是指存储、管理和检索数据的系统,它主要关注数据的存储、查询和管理,为用户提供高效、稳定的数据服务。
2、数据仓库(Data Warehouse):数据仓库是一个集成的、面向主题的、非易失性的数据集合,用于支持管理决策,它将来自多个数据库的数据进行整合、清洗、转换,形成统一的数据视图。
区别
1、目标不同
数据库的目标是存储、查询和管理数据,满足日常业务需求;而数据仓库的目标是支持决策分析,为管理层提供决策依据。
2、数据类型不同
数据库主要存储结构化数据,如关系型数据库;数据仓库则可以存储结构化、半结构化和非结构化数据,如文本、图像、音频等。
3、数据处理方式不同
图片来源于网络,如有侵权联系删除
数据库主要进行实时、在线的数据处理;数据仓库则采用批处理方式,对历史数据进行整合、分析。
4、数据一致性不同
数据库追求数据的一致性,确保数据的准确性和可靠性;数据仓库则允许一定程度的数据冗余,以满足决策分析的需求。
5、应用场景不同
数据库适用于日常业务操作,如订单管理、库存管理等;数据仓库适用于决策分析,如市场分析、销售预测等。
联系
1、数据来源
数据仓库的数据主要来源于数据库,数据库中的数据经过清洗、转换、整合后,成为数据仓库的原始数据。
2、数据处理
图片来源于网络,如有侵权联系删除
数据库与数据仓库在数据处理方面相互关联,数据库负责数据的存储和管理,而数据仓库负责数据的整合、分析和挖掘。
3、技术支持
数据库与数据仓库在技术支持方面相互依赖,数据库技术如关系型数据库、NoSQL等,为数据仓库提供数据存储和管理的基础;数据仓库技术如ETL、数据挖掘等,为数据库提供数据分析和挖掘的工具。
4、应用场景
数据库与数据仓库在实际应用场景中相互补充,数据库满足日常业务需求,而数据仓库满足决策分析需求。
数据仓库与数据库在概念、功能、应用场景等方面存在一定的区别,但两者又相互关联、相互依赖,在大数据时代,企业应充分认识数据仓库与数据库的区别与联系,合理运用这两大技术,为企业的信息化发展提供有力支撑。
标签: #数据仓库和数据库的区别与联系有哪些
评论列表